lib: crc32_sw: 4 bit at a time implementation
Calculate crc32 4 bits at a time. The return value of the calculation is identical to the previous 1 bit at a time implementation. Results in a speed up of a factor 3 at the cost of using 64 bytes of flash for a crc table. Calculating crc32 of 128kB of flash on a 120MHz Kinetis MKE16F512 Cortex-M4 takes 99ms using the 1 bit at a time implementation, and 30ms using the 4 bits at a time implementation. The crc32 routine is used by subsys/canbus/canopen/canopen_program.c to calculate crc of flash images. Signed-off-by: Klaus H. Sorensen <khso@vestas.com>
